CASE (Computer Aided Software Engineering) tools are believed to have played a critical role in improving software productivity and quality by assisting tasks in software developme...
Taint analysis, a form of information-flow analysis, establishes whether values from untrusted methods and parameters may flow into security-sensitive operations. Taint analysis...
Omer Tripp, Marco Pistoia, Stephen J. Fink, Manu S...
Software evolution is an essential concept underlying the engineering of corporate portals. Due to the complexity of such systems, it requires great effort and is not advisable to...
Abstract. Component-based programming is about how to create application programs from prefabricated components with new software that provides both glue between the components, an...
This article addresses the utilisation of the componentbased approach for building and executing a distributed application that can offer services over a set of heterogeneous and ...